Who funds North American Folk Music and Dance Alliance Folk

EIN 87-1647310 · Rougemont, NC

North American Folk Music and Dance Alliance Folk of Rougemont, NC (EIN 87-1647310) was named as a grant recipient by 3 funders in 3 grants paid totaling $33,663 in tax years 2024–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
